Generate AI music and publish YouTube videos automatically with Blotato, OpenAI, ElevenLabs, and Shotstack

Go to Workflow
0 views
Built by Dr. Firas Dr. Firas
Created on June 05, 2026

Description

💥 Generate AI Music & Publish to YouTube Automatically with Blotato



This workflow automatically generates AI music, creates a thumbnail, converts everything into a video, and publishes it directly to YouTube — fully automated.

Perfect for building faceless YouTube music channels, AI content automation, or passive content generation pipelines.

Who is this for?

This template is ideal for:

YouTube creators building AI music channels
Content creators creating faceless videos
Automation enthusiasts using n8n for content pipelines
Agencies generating bulk YouTube content
Anyone wanting to automate music creation and publishing

Whether you're creating lofi music, ambient tracks, meditation sounds, or background music, this workflow removes manual work entirely.

What problem is this workflow solving?

Creating AI music videos typically involves multiple manual steps:

Generating music
Creating thumbnails
Converting audio into video
Uploading to YouTube
Writing titles and metadata

This process is time-consuming and repetitive.

This workflow automates everything into a single end-to-end pipeline, allowing you to:

Generate unlimited AI music
Automatically create thumbnails
Convert audio into video
Publish directly to YouTube

What this workflow does

This workflow performs the following steps:

User submits a music request via form
AI generates an optimized music prompt
ElevenLabs generates AI music
AI generates thumbnail prompt
Atlas Cloud generates thumbnail image
Cloudinary uploads generated assets
Shotstack creates video (image + audio)
Blotato uploads video to YouTube automatically
SEO-optimized YouTube title is generated automatically

Final result:
AI-generated music video automatically published to YouTube

The entire process runs fully automated.

Setup

To use this workflow, configure the following credentials:

Required APIs

OpenAI API Key — Prompt generation
Elevenlabs** API Key — Music generation
AtlasCloud** API Key — Thumbnail generation
Cloudinary Account — Media hosting
Shotstack API Key — Video creation
Blotato** API Key — YouTube publishing

Community Node Requirement

This workflow uses the Blotato community node.

🎥 Watch This Tutorial

👋 Need help or want to customize this?
📩 Contact: LinkedIn
📺 YouTube: @DRFIRASS
🚀 Workshops: Mes Ateliers n8n

Need help customizing?
Contact me for consulting and support : Linkedin / Youtube / 🚀 Mes Ateliers n8n

Nodes Used (5)

AI Agent
@n8n/n8n-nodes-langchain.agent
Code
n8n-nodes-base.code
HTTP Request
n8n-nodes-base.httpRequest
OpenAI Chat Model
@n8n/n8n-nodes-langchain.lmChatOpenAi
Structured Output Parser
@n8n/n8n-nodes-langchain.outputParserStructured